Description

A provocative exploration of the intersection between technology and security, this work dives deep into the realm of cyber warfare, illustrating the potential consequences of unchecked digital power. The authors, drawing from their extensive backgrounds, engage readers with a compelling narrative that highlights the intricate landscape of hacking, countermeasures, and the broader implications for societal infrastructures. Their insights illuminate the delicate balance between innovation and vulnerability, presenting a wake-up call for both tech enthusiasts and policymakers alike.

Through vivid case studies and critical analysis, the piece challenges conventional wisdom about internet security and international stability. Readers are led to consider the far-reaching impact of cyberattacks, not just on individual organizations, but on nations and continents. This examination promises to spark vital conversations among professionals in technology and counter-terrorism, urging them to rethink their strategies in an increasingly interconnected world where the line between virtual and physical threats is constantly blurred.
